Kamala Harris Uses Elephant Metaphor in Speech Criticizing Trump

- π Kamala Harris begins by celebrating Emerge, an organization supporting women leaders running for office, and emphasizes the ideals of equality and inalienable rights enshrined in the Declaration of Independence and Constitution.
- π― She acknowledges that America has not always lived up to these ideals, but asserts that the American dream should be attainable for all.
Critique of the Current Administration
- π Harris contrasts the nation's ideals with the current administration's actions, stating there has been a wholesale abandonment of those ideals over the past 14 weeks.
- π£οΈ She argues that the administration counts on fear to divide people, but overlooks that courage is also contagious.
- β οΈ Specific criticisms include reckless tariffs hurting workers and families, attacks on Social Security benefits, and violations of due process and court orders.
The Elephant Metaphor
- π Harris shares a story about elephants at the San Diego Zoo during an earthquake, where they formed a circle to protect the most vulnerable.
- π€ She uses this as a powerful metaphor for unity, stating that those who incite fear are effective when they divide, but the instinct in crisis should be to connect and stand together.
- π‘ The lesson from the elephants is that in the face of crisis, individuals should not scatter but find and connect with each other.
Vision for America and Call to Action
- ποΈ Harris describes the current situation not as chaos, but as a high-velocity implementation of a decades-old agenda to slash public education, shrink government, and privatize services while giving tax breaks to the wealthy.
- βοΈ She warns of a potential constitutional crisis if checks and balances collapse and the president defies them.
- β The ultimate check and balance is the voice of the people, and she encourages attendees not to scatter but to stand together, organize, mobilize, and run for office.
